Linux设备VSFTP办事器的办法

发布时间:2019-11-06 12:37 来源:互联网 以后栏目:网站办事器

一、Linux FTP办事器分类:

 <1>wu-ftp
 <2>proftp=profession ftp
 <3>vsftp=very security ftp

设备文件:
/etc/vsftpd/vsftpd.conf   //主设备文件
/etc/vsftpd.ftpusers      //被禁止登录FTP的用户文件
/etc/vsftpd.user_list     //许可登录FTP的用户文件

2、拜访方法

 <1>匿名登录
 <2>帐号登录
 启动FTP办事器:
 #service vsftpd restart

3、设备vsftp办事器

1.vsftpd.conf各项参数解释:

#vi /etc/vsftpd/vsftpd.conf
<1>anonymous_enable=YES:控制匿名登录
<2>local_enable=YES:许可本地帐号登录
<3>write_enable=YES:控制可写权限
<4>local_umask=022:控制本地文件的权限掩码
<5>anon_upload_enable=YES:控制能否许可匿名上传(与anon_mkdir_write_enable=YES同时开启或封闭)
<6>anon_mkdir_write_enable=YES:控制能否许可匿名写及创建目次的权限
<7>xferlog_enable=YES:控制上传或下载的日记记录
<8>connect_from_port_20=YES:控制连接端口
<9>chown_uploads=YES:能否许可上传的文件具有者(与chown_username=whoever同时开启或封闭)
<10>chown_username=whoever:许可上传的文件具有者为whoever
<11>xferlog_file=/var/log/xferlog:日记记录地位
<12>xferlog_std_format=YES:标准格局登录上传和下载记录
<13>data_connection_timeout=120:传输时间
<14>nopriv_user=ftpsecure:应用特别用户ftpsecure
<15>ftpd_banner=Welcome to blah FTP service:登录迎接信息
<16>deny_email_enable=YES:拒绝邮件地址
<17>banned_email_file=/etc/vsftpd/banned_emails:拒绝邮件地址名单
<18>chroot_list_enable=YES:(与chroot_list_file=/etc/vsftpd/chroot_list同时开启或封闭)
<19>chroot_list_file=/etc/vsftpd/chroot_list:只能拜访本目次,不克不及拜访下级目次
<20>userlist_enable=YES:启用/etc/vsftpd.user_list文件

2.设备匿名登录

#vi /etc/vsftpd/vsftpd.conf
anonymous_enable=YES(默许值)
启动vsftpd办事器:
#service vsftpd restart
#service iptables stop
匿名登录的默许目次:
/var/ftp/pub
翻开匿名上传和写权限:
#vi /etc/vsftpd/vsftp.conf
anon_upload_enable=YES
anon_mkdir_write_enable=YES
ascii_upload_enable=YES
ascii_download_enable=YES
chroot_local_user=YES
chroot_list_file=/etc/vsftpd/chroot_list
翻开默许共享目次的权限
#chmod 777 /var/ftp/pub
备注:匿名可以上传下载,但不克不及删除;

3.本地帐号登录

<1>禁用匿名登入

修改设备文件
#vi /etc/vsftpd/vsftpd.conf
anonymous_enable=NO
anon_upload_enable=NO
anon_mkdir_write_enable=NO

<2>开放那些用户可以登入和那些用户拒绝登入

#vi /etc/vsftpd/vsftpd.conf
userlist_deny=NO(新添加)
(备注:设置/etc/vsftpd.user_list文件中的用户可登录FTP)假设是#userlist_deny=NO 注释掉落,则默许全部用户可以登入FTP,当要限某用户不克不及登入:把用户名参加这个文件傍边/etc/vsftpd.ftpusers,则这个用户名拒绝登入FTP。

  • 1、
  • 2、
  • 3、
  • 4、
  • 5、
  • 6、
  • 7、
  • 8、
  • 9、
  • 10、
  • 11、
  • 12、
  • 13、
  • 14、
  • 15、
  • 16、
  • 17、
  • 18、
  • 19、
  • 20、
  • 21、
  • 22、
  • 23、
  • 24、
  • 25、
  • 1、
  • 2、
  • 3、
  • 4、
  • 5、
  • 6、
  • 7、
  • 8、
  • 9、
  • 10、
  • 11、
  • 12、
  • 13、
  • 14、
  • 15、
  • 16、
  • 17、
  • 18、
  • 19、
  • 20、
  • 21、
  • 22、
  • 23、
  • 24、
  • 25、